Nex Advanced Cash on Delivery and PayRules: Hide Payment Methods both cater to Shopify merchants looking to optimize their checkout experience related to cash on delivery (COD) and payment methods. While both exist within the same Shopify categories, their primary focus differs. Nex Advanced Cash on Delivery seems oriented towards *enhancing* the COD experience, potentially adding features or control not natively available in Shopify. PayRules: Hide Payment Methods, as the name suggests, focuses on *controlling* which payment methods are displayed to customers based on specific rules, expanding beyond just COD to other payment options. The choice between the two depends heavily on the merchant's specific needs. If a merchant's primary goal is to fine-tune and optimize their Cash on Delivery offering with advanced functionalities, Nex Advanced Cash on Delivery may be the better choice. If, however, the merchant's primary need is to create rules around which payment methods are visible to customers based on factors like location, order value, or other criteria, then PayRules: Hide Payment Methods would be more appropriate, as it provides a broader solution for payment method management.
